But for the game mechanisms this are the principals (not the only) CMLL TV shows Monday -> CMLL on Megacable -> Late Night Friday - > CMLL on Mexiquense TV -> Late Night Saturday -> CMLL on TUDN -> Early evening Sunday -> CMLL on Youtube -> Prime time CMLL is quite possibly the hardest roster to keep up with. Unlike AAA, they are far more susceptible for workers to quietly be gone, as many go months without appearing before randomly returning. Unless there is some type of blow-up, they are never vocal about firing workers (see Rush, Maximo, La Mascara Dralistic and Dragon Lee's departures.) Except for some international workers who all of sudden return. I Pegasso was for some reason removed and I could still add him back easily. The rest I can find only scant information on at all. As for TV, I cannot add all 4 shows. You can only have 3 shows. I think for the game I will keep it up. Plus, these networks besides YouTube are not in the game. It is possible, I have removed the ones who were foreign workers. I know the departures was a problem back when Bill did the updates and I want to say before that as well. CMLL and to an extent AAA we would often not know a worker is done until when they start appearing elsewhere (jumping from CMLL to AAA or appearing in IWRG or CRASH.) That is even if said worker said they were done because there have been many times the worker either works the media (typically Super Luchas) and still appears but does a "Pay attention to me" or the promotion works it out after the worker talks to Super Luchas. This happened semi-recently with the who Psicosis Reaper incident with Konnan about a year/two years ago where it looked like he was done with AAA but that was only for a month or so. It also happened with Villano III Jr. in the past year. For this reason, I typically go by the Luchawiki roster pages as I know CMLL's roster can include Arena Puebla, Arena Coliseo Guadalajara and also the Mexico City talent in Arena Mexico and Arena Coliseo (Mexico City.) The Mexico City talents being the most known, noticeable and regular CMLL workers. That said, for CMLL in particular with how much their roster is, it often is late on who is there and not. As stated, CMLL often quietly release talents except when it is when they would dump Mr. Neibla for rehab issues or they fire several family members like the Brazo Jr.'s or the Rush Familia for political reason. For some reason CMLL is open about that and it gets annoying. This (the Mexico City area shows being the most CMLL canon of CMLL live events) is the reason for me usually using the Arena Mexico broadcasted shows as the shows. The KTLA show being broadcast later in the week as is the Lucha Libre CMLL. I remember Televisa shows typically being anywhere from a week to a month back, depending on preemptions. I use to follow CMLL much more closely in the early/mid 2010's. It got much harder as they stopped appearing on Televisa about 2015/6. Also Luchablog has gotten less and less consistent and sticking to CMLL event days, AAA event days or "breaking news days" for whatever reason as I started doing the updates about four years ago.
